Heim > Backend-Entwicklung > PHP-Tutorial > Die leistungsstarke Datenbankunterstützung von PHP erleichtert die Datenverwaltung und -abläufe

Die leistungsstarke Datenbankunterstützung von PHP erleichtert die Datenverwaltung und -abläufe

WBOY
Freigeben: 2023-09-08 11:50:02
Original
798 Leute haben es durchsucht

Die leistungsstarke Datenbankunterstützung von PHP erleichtert die Datenverwaltung und -abläufe

Die leistungsstarke Datenbankunterstützung von PHP erleichtert die Datenverwaltung und -bedienung.

Mit der kontinuierlichen Entwicklung des Internets und der Informationstechnologie sind Datenbanken zu einem wichtigen Werkzeug für die Datenspeicherung und -verwaltung geworden. PHP ist eine in der Webentwicklung weit verbreitete Skriptsprache und verfügt über eine leistungsstarke Datenbankunterstützung, die es Entwicklern ermöglicht, verschiedene Datenbearbeitungsaufgaben problemlos durchzuführen. In diesem Artikel werden die Datenbankunterstützung in PHP und einige gängige Beispiele für den Datenbankbetrieb vorgestellt.

In PHP gehören zu den gängigen Datenbanksystemen MySQL, Oracle, SQL Server usw. Unterschiedliche Datenbanksysteme erfordern möglicherweise die Verwendung unterschiedlicher Erweiterungsbibliotheken. Für MySQL stellt PHP zwei Erweiterungsbibliotheken bereit: mysqli und PDO. Die mysqli-Erweiterungsbibliothek ist die am häufigsten verwendete Erweiterungsbibliothek in PHP5 und PHP7.

Zuerst müssen wir eine Verbindung zur Datenbank herstellen. Im Beispiel verwenden wir die Erweiterungsbibliothek mysqli, um eine Verbindung zur MySQL-Datenbank herzustellen. Hier ist ein einfaches Beispiel für eine Datenbankverbindung:

<?php
$servername = "localhost";
$username = "root";
$password = "123456";
$dbname = "myDB";

//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);

// 检测连接是否成功
if ($conn->connect_error) {
    die("连接失败: " . $conn->connect_error);
}
echo "连接成功";
?>
Nach dem Login kopieren

Als Nächstes können wir verschiedene Datenbankoperationen ausführen, z. B. das Einfügen, Abfragen, Aktualisieren und Löschen von Daten. Im Folgenden sind einige gängige Beispiele für Datenbankoperationen aufgeführt:

  1. Einfügen von Daten:
<?php
$sql = "INSERT INTO users (name, age, email) VALUES ('John', 25, 'john@example.com')";

if ($conn->query($sql) === TRUE) {
    echo "数据插入成功";
} else {
    echo "数据插入失败: " . $conn->error;
}
?>
Nach dem Login kopieren
  1. Abfragen von Daten:
<?php
$sql = "SELECT * FROM users";
$result = $conn->query($sql);

if ($result->num_rows > 0) {
    while($row = $result->fetch_assoc()) {
        echo "姓名: " . $row["name"]. " 年龄: " . $row["age"]. " 邮箱: " . $row["email"]. "<br>";
    }
} else {
    echo "没有数据";
}
?>
Nach dem Login kopieren
  1. Aktualisieren von Daten:
<?php
$sql = "UPDATE users SET age=30 WHERE name='John'";

if ($conn->query($sql) === TRUE) {
    echo "数据更新成功";
} else {
    echo "数据更新失败: " . $conn->error;
}
?>
Nach dem Login kopieren
  1. Löschen von Daten:
<?php
$sql = "DELETE FROM users WHERE age=30";

if ($conn->query($sql) === TRUE) {
    echo "数据删除成功";
} else {
    echo "数据删除失败: " . $conn->error;
}
?>
Nach dem Login kopieren

Zusätzlich zu den oben genannten Basics Operationen, PHP bietet auch andere Datenbankbetriebsfunktionen, wie z. B. Transaktionsverarbeitung, vorbereitete Anweisungen usw. Durch die Nutzung dieser Funktionen können Sie Ihre Datenbank effizienter verwalten und betreiben.

Zusammenfassend lässt sich sagen, dass die leistungsstarke Datenbankunterstützung von PHP Entwicklern die flexible Verwaltung und den Betrieb von Daten ermöglicht. In diesem Artikel werden Beispiele für die Verbindung zur Datenbank und allgemeine Datenbankoperationen in PHP vorgestellt. Entwickler können mithilfe der Datenbankunterstützung von PHP problemlos leistungsstarke Webanwendungen basierend auf tatsächlichen Anforderungen erstellen.

Das obige ist der detaillierte Inhalt vonDie leistungsstarke Datenbankunterstützung von PHP erleichtert die Datenverwaltung und -abläufe.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age